Engineering selection system

Select the housing around the process—not a catalogue photo.

Bag count is the result of flow, viscosity, solids loading and acceptable change-out frequency. The sequence below turns those conditions into a defensible preliminary route.

01

Define the fluid

Confirm chemistry, viscosity, operating and cleaning temperature, and whether sanitary construction is required.

02

Define the contaminant

Record target micron, particle shape, solids concentration and whether the objective is protection, recovery or clarification.

03

Calculate hydraulic duty

Use normal and peak flow, inlet pressure and allowable clean/terminal differential pressure—not flow alone.

04

Choose service concept

Set bag size and count, inlet layout, closure, maintenance clearance and change-out interval around the plant.

Preliminary route matrix

Operating conditionRecommended starting routeWhy it fits
Moderate flow and scheduled manual change-outSingle-bag housingCompact, simple and economical for one No. 1 or No. 2 bag.
Higher flow or heavier solids loadingMulti-bag housingParallel bags increase filtration area and solids-holding capacity.
Restricted headroom or side-oriented pipingSide-entry configurationAllows the layout and service envelope to be coordinated with the installation.
Direct top-flow path is preferredTop-entry configurationProvides a dedicated top-entry arrangement for the selected duty.

Housing + media compatibility

Complete the selection with the correct filter bag.

Housing seals, bag dimensions, ring construction, media chemistry and differential-pressure limits must be checked together.
